Treatment can be helpful for a wide range of mental health conditions. In this article, we’ll check out 10 different conditions that people may have and how treatment can assist.

Depression is a typical psychological health condition that impacts countless people worldwide. Treatment can assist by providing a safe space to discuss your feelings and sensations. A therapist can assist you recognize negative idea patterns and behaviors and deal with you to develop coping strategies and positive habits.

Anxiety is another common psychological health condition that can be incapacitating. Treatment can help by teaching you relaxation methods, such as deep breathing and mindfulness, and working with you to establish coping strategies to handle stress and anxiety triggers.

PTSD, or post-traumatic stress disorder, is a mental health condition that can establish after experiencing or experiencing a terrible occasion. Treatment can assist by supplying a safe space to process the trauma and establish coping strategies to handle the signs of PTSD.

OCD, or obsessive-compulsive disorder, is a psychological health condition characterized by invasive ideas and compulsive behaviors. Seeing a therapist can have numerous benefits for a person’s mental health and wellbeing. Here are a few of the benefits of seeing a therapist from a psychological viewpoint:

Increased self-awareness
One of the primary benefits of seeing a therapist is increased self-awareness. A therapist can assist you recognize patterns in your thoughts, feelings, and behaviors, as well as the underlying beliefs and values that drive them. By ending up being more knowledgeable about these patterns, you can gain a deeper understanding of yourself and your motivations, which can lead to personal development and development.

Boosted coping abilities
Coping abilities are strategies and strategies that individuals utilize to manage tension and difficulty. Seeing a therapist can assist individuals establish and practice coping skills that are customized to their particular requirements and choices. Coping skills can include mindfulness, relaxation techniques, analytical, and social assistance, to name a few.

Minimized symptoms of mental disorder
Therapy can also work in lowering symptoms of mental illness, such as depression, stress and anxiety, and post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D). Therapists utilize evidence-based treatments, such as cognitive-behavioral treatment (CBT), dialectical behavior modification (DBT), and eye motion des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R), to assist individuals manage symptoms and improve their total lifestyle.
